Programmer's Paradise, Inc. Reports 1998 Fourth Quarter and Year End Financial Results
SHREWSBURY, NJ--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Jan. 28, 1999 -
- Company Achieves Record Sales and Earnings in Fourth
Quarter;
Results Exceed Analysts' Expectations -
Programmer's Paradise(r), Inc. (Nasdaq: PROG) today reported results for the fourth quarter and year ended December 31, 1998, which exceeded analysts' estimates.
Net sales for the fourth quarter ended December 31, 1998 increased 24% to $76.0 million, as compared to $61.2 million, reported in the fourth quarter of 1997. Operating income for the fourth quarter increased 15% to $2.5 million, as compared with operating income of $2.2 million in 1997. Net income for the fourth quarter was $1.7 million, or $0.32 per share, as compared to $1.4 million, or $0.26 per share in 1997, an increase of 23% on earnings per share.
Net sales for the year ended December 31, 1998 increased 33% to $234 million, as compared to $176 million for the year ended December 31, 1997. Net income for the period amounted to $3.4 million, or $0.66 per share, as compared to net income of $4.0 million, or $0.75 per share in 1997.
Bill Willett,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of Programmer's Paradise, commented, "We are pleased to report our fourth quarter and fiscal year results, which continue to demonstrate solid performance in all of our business channels. As we commented earlier in the month, our Internet business has grown year-over-year by 490%. We recently enhanced our web site and have dramatically increased both product selection and product content, in fact, during the past week our number of unique viewers has increased by 11% and we have seen an 18% increase in revenue run-rates. To date, we have co-branded seven on-line web stores as part of our focused approach to Internet expansion. We will continue to expand and develop this most important channel as we go forward in 1999.
"Our catalog channel has continued to post year-over-year and quarter-over-quarter increases and acts as a catalyst to stimulate our Internet sales. We have increased product listings, product content and improved advertising display ads. These actions, along with more targeted circulation, has had a positive effect on catalog productivity.
"In North America, our business increased 17% in the quarter. This growth was the result of increased catalog sales, improved direct sales, and an exclusive distribution agreement with Symantec for their Visual Cafe upgrade, which was launched in November. Looking forward, we will continue to aggressively pursue additional distribution partners as we enter into what should be a fairly robust period for new and upgrade product releases.
"In Europe, I am especially pleased to report that in the fourth quarter, all operating subsidiaries were profitable for the first time. Overall revenues for the quarter grew 27%, led by our Dutch subsidiary, Logicsoft Holding BV, which posted a 65% revenue increase and our German subsidiary, ISP*D, which posted a 17% increase in the quarter. The performance of our Dutch subsidiary was outstanding and this continues to exemplify the extraordinary business potential for Europe as a whole.

Programmer's Paradise(r),Inc. is an international marketer of software targeting the software development professional and information technical professionals within enterprise organizations. Programmer's enhances software development productivity by providing a single-source for software development tools from industry-leading vendors selected on the basis of features, quality, price and warranty. The Company offers over 35,000 SKUs from more than 2,000 publishers and manufacturers, and distributes these products through multiple distribution channels.
